Git Master回滚
来源:互联网 发布:星际争霸2mac版本 编辑:程序博客网 时间:2024/05/16 00:50
远端master的回滚,跟dev的回滚不同。
master的回滚步骤如下:
亲自测试通过;
1.首先备份当前的master分支,防止回滚失败。
方法为:从origin master中新建一个分支,名称随便,比如,master_backup。
2.备份完成后,将master回滚到指定的版本
注意这个地方,是将本地的master分支回滚到指定的版本。
方法:Git reset –hard commit-id
3.回滚本地master完成后,
将回滚后的代码push到远端master,用于覆盖远端master分支。
方法为:通过git命令,必须通过命令来,sourcetree的方式不可行。
命令为:git push -f origin master。必须有-f,表示强制的意思。
此时,会要求用户输入远端仓库的用户名和密码,用于确认当前用户具有-f的权限。
4.push成功后,就可以删除备份的master了。
方法,也是使用git命令,sourcetree的方式也是不可以的。
命令:git branch -D master_backup
1 0
- Git Master回滚
- git master的回滚
- git 远程代码回滚master
- git 回滚
- git回滚
- git 回滚
- git 代码回滚
- git 回滚版本
- git版本回滚
- git远程回滚
- git版本回滚
- git回滚
- Git版本回滚
- git 回滚实战
- git 回滚
- git回滚方式
- git 远程回滚
- git 回滚
- 手动编译LUCI 到 openwrt中 并且解决'/bin/po2lmo': Permission denied问题
- 火狐下获取不到当前文档高度
- 对于一个小白来说,遇到的前端问题(2)
- BZOJ4818 [Sdoi2017]序列计数
- springboot搭建
- Git Master回滚
- 开始写博客
- OkHttp3实现Cookies管理及持久化
- Linux 杀死进程方法大全(kill,killall)
- 网易编程—工作安排
- MYSQL优化案例
- 使用LeakCanary进行项目内存泄漏处理
- Ubuntu 16.04安装谷歌拼音输入法
- altium designer 的Import wizard 没有内容或为空的解决方法